A year since LuxLeaks and it’s still business as usual. The EU needs a fresh start in the fight against tax avoidance and evasion

November 4, 2015

On 5 November 2014, a group of international journalists publicly revealed that more than 300 multinationals had agreed secret deals – the so called ‘tax rulings’ – with the Luxembourg between 2002 and 2010 in order to slash their global tax bills. The Luxleaks scandal was born. [This article is being published in a number of newspapers across Europe, starting with Liberation and Le Soir today, with others to follow on the 5th. A new global financial crisis?

August 24, 2015

“Has it already started?” I asked on 8 July (in Finnish), referring to the possibility of a major new crash anticipated at least since 2009. If this is “it”, we should be seeing the biggest crash ever, accompanied by a deep global depression.
